The Kansas Jayhawks and Iowa State Cyclones face off on Friday in the Semifinals of the Big 12 Tournament in a college basketball showdown at the T-Mobile Center. When these two teams faced off on February 4th it was Iowa State that secured 68-53.
Kansas Betting Preview
Kansas sits with a 26-6 record overall and they were the regular season Big 12 champions. On Thursday Kansas faced off against West Virginia and they were able to secure a 78-61 victory. Kansas is dealing with some issues heading into this game. Head coach Bill Self didn’t coach because of illness and Kevin McCullar is dealing with back spasms. McCullar didn’t start on Thursday but he was still able to play. Kansas is averaging 75.6 points while their defense is giving up 68.2 points per game. Jalen Wilson is averaging 19.7 points while shooting 41.6 percent from the field and 33.5 percent from behind the three point line.
Iowa State Betting Preview
On the other side of this matchup is Iowa State who sits with a 19-12 record overall and they are coming off an upset win on Thursday. Iowa State’s offense managed 78 points and ended up winning by six points. Gabe Kalscheur had a strong game finishing with 24 points and four rebounds. There were four different players that finished with at least 10 points. Iowa State is averaging 68.8 points while their defense is giving up 62.5 points per game. In this game it’s going to need to be the defense that steps up. Jaren Holmes is averaging 13.2 points while shooting 39.2 percent from the field.
